- GbengharNov 19, 2023 · 2 years agoWhen it comes to using ripple trust lines for cryptocurrency investments, there are a few potential pitfalls to be aware of. One potential pitfall is the lack of liquidity. While ripple is a popular cryptocurrency, it may not have the same level of liquidity as more established c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in or Ethereum. This could make it more difficult to buy or sell ripple quickly, especially during times of high market volatility. Another potential pitfall is the reliance on third-party trust lines. While trust lines can provide added security, they also introduce an additional point of failure. If the third-party trust line becomes compromised or goes offline, it could impact your ability to access your funds. Finally, there is the risk of regulatory uncertainty. As with any cryptocurrency investment, there is always the risk that new regulations or restrictions could be imposed, potentially impacting the use of ripple trust lines.
